Compact and agile, fast and versatile &#8211; the robust but remarkably noble horse breed proves itself in all disciplines of western riding, but also cuts a fine figure as a jumping, driving or leisure horse. At the same time, the Quarter Horse captivates with its charming, sociable nature, its pronounced willingness to perform and probably also enjoys worldwide popularity for this reason. Initially, it was oriental horses such as<strong> Berbers,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ehorses.com\/magazine\/horse-breed\/andalusian-horse\/\">Andalusians<\/a> and <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ehorses.com\/magazine\/horse-breed\/arabian-horse\/\">Arabs<\/a><\/strong> that came to the continent through the Spanish conquerors in the 16th and 17th centuries. During the settlement of North America, where all native horses were already extinct, the European settlers brought with them mainly English Thoroughbreds,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.ehorses.com\/magazine\/horse-breed\/percheron\/\">Percherons<\/a> from France and Irish ponies.<\/p><p>From the various breeds, the Quarter Horse gradually emerged as the first North American horse breed, along with the increasing prevalence of horse racing. As before in England, the settlers cultivated the tradition of horse racing in their new homeland in the course of Quarter Mile Races, in which two horses competed against each other over a course of about 437 yards. With its speed, the Quarter Horse <strong>proved to be the ideal racehorse<\/strong> for this distance. At the same time, however, it also proved itself as a draft and work horse on the ranches, so that its popularity and thus also its breeding continued to increase. As early as May 25, 1964, the first two horses arrived in Switzerland. They were imported by the Swiss Jean-Claude Dysli, who had <strong>acquired the Quarter Horses in California.<\/strong> With these two animals, the breeding in Europe began, which for a long time was characterized by the import and export of the animals, since fresh blood was always needed to keep the good qualities and appearance of the horses pure. The horses could pass for the loyal horses of the Indians or the cowboy in any western show or western movie. Yet the Quarter Horse is a<strong> rather medium sized horse <\/strong>with a stock size between 57 and 65 inches. The big difference in the stock size comes from the fact that the individual countries breed different lines with partly different aptitudes. However, with the exception of size, the lines are very similar in conformation. In general, the Quarter Horse is a strong riding horse, which nevertheless appears rather athletic and has a rectangular conformation.\n\nThe head of the Quarter Horse is wedge-shaped and has an <strong>intelligent and friendly expression,<\/strong> which is primarily caused by the large and dark eyes. The ears are rather small and have a pointed shape, the nasal line is straight and the gauches are distinct. The head merges into a medium length neck, which describes an elegant arch and fits well between the sloping shoulders. The loin is strongly defined and the horses have a stable and medium long back, which can carry heavy riders &#8211; despite their rather medium size. The tail is set low, accentuating the long and sloping croup. The Quarter Horse&#8217;s rib cage is strong and the foundation should be dry with pronounced joints and<strong> rather short tube legs.<\/strong> For coat colors, all colors are allowed in the standard except piebald. However, the animals sometimes <strong>react very sensitively to a hard hand<\/strong> and can also become shy. A friendly contact without violence is therefore very important for the horses. The horses can be found at many western shows and are especially often used for endurance riding, but <strong>dressage and jumping also suit the athletic yet calm horses<\/strong>. One of the most famous animals managed to take a big role in the movie &#8220;Dances with wolves&#8221;. There the Quarter Horse Plain Justin Bar plays the horse Cisco. In the world-famous movie &#8220;The Horse Whisperer&#8221; several Quarter Horses play a part, so the horse <strong>Pilgrim, Gulliver and the horse Rimrock<\/strong> are embodied by the Quarter Horses Hightower, Docs Keepin Time and Rambo Roman. Hightower has other well-known appearances in movies. For example, he portrays the black stallion Black Beauty, from what is probably the most popular horse movie.<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t<\/section>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>The Quarter Horse, often also called the American Quarter Horse, is the world&#8217;s most numerous&hellip;<\/p>\n","protected":false},"author":129,"featured_media":47464,"menu_order":0,"comment_status":"open","ping_status":"closed","template":"","format":"standard","meta":{"_lmt_disableupdate":"","_lmt_disable":"","footnotes":""},"categories":[196],"tags":[],"class_list":["post-47462","horse-breed","type-horse-breed","status-publish","format-standard","has-post-thumbnail","hentry","category-all-horse-breeds"],"yoast_head":"<!-- This site is optimized with the Yoast SEO plugin v28.1 -
